The process from here
The council has decided this application; the published outcome sits in the record above and the decision notice on the council portal carries the detail, including any conditions.
If permission was granted, work must normally begin within three years of the decision. If it was refused, the applicant can appeal within the statutory time limit or submit a revised scheme.
About lawful development applications
How this application type works
A lawful development certificate is a legal determination, not a planning judgement. It asks the council to confirm either that existing use or works are lawful, often through the passage of time, or that a proposal would not need planning permission at all. The applicant must prove the facts; the merits of the scheme are not considered.
